    In 1989, California state senator Rebecca Morgan became the first woman to wear trousers in a US state senate. [47] Hillary Clinton was the first woman to wear trousers in an official American First Lady portrait. [48] Women were not allowed to wear trousers on the US Senate floor until 1993.

    One of the first women to wear trousers, cut her hair short, and reject the corset was Coco Chanel. Probably the most influential woman in fashion of the 20th century, Chanel did much to further the emancipation and freedom of women's fashion.
